在微软 Hyper-V 平台上安装 SD-WAN 设备
要在微软 Windows Server 上安装 NetScaler SD-WAN 虚拟设备,必须首先在具有足够系统资源的计算机上安装启用了 Hyper-V 角色的 Windows Server。安装 Hyper-V 角色时,请务必在服务器上指定 Hyper-V 用于创建虚拟网络的网络接口卡 (NIC)。可以保留某些 NIC 供主机使用。使用 Hyper- V 管理器 执行 SD-WAN VPX 安装。
适用于 Hyper-V 的 SD-WAN VPX 以虚拟硬盘 (VHD) 格式交付。其中包括 CPU、网络接口以及硬盘大小和格式等元素的默认配置。安装 SD-WAN VPX 实例后,您可以配置其网络适配器、添加虚拟 NIC、分配 SD-WAN IP 地址、子网掩码和网关,以及完成虚拟设备的基本配置。
Microsoft Server 硬件要求
- 服务器的处理器必须支持英特尔虚拟化技术。
- 服务器必须运行64位Windows 2008 R2 SP1(标准版、企业版或数据中心版)或2012版(标准版或数据中心版),并进行完整安装(非核心安装)并启用Hyper-V组件。
- 最低系统配置为4 GB内存、200 GB硬盘和2个物理CPU。
- 需要两个物理以太网网卡。建议使用三个。
注意
以下过程使用三个 NIC。
有关 Windows Server 2008 R2 系统要求的更多信息,请参阅 http://www.microsoft.com/windowsserver2008/en/us/system-requirements.aspx (微软随时可能更改确切位置)。
有关安装微软服务器 2008 R2 的信息,请参阅 [安装 Windows Server 2008 R2](https://docs.microsoft.com/en-us/previous-versions/windows/it-pro/windows-server-2008-R2-and-2008/dd379511(v=ws.10)?redirectedFrom=MSDN)(微软随时可能会更改确切位置)。
在微软 Hyper-V 平台上安装 SD-WAN 虚拟设备的先决条件
在开始安装虚拟设备之前,请执行以下操作:
- 在 Windows Server 2008 R2 或 2012 上启用 Hyper-V 角色。有关更多信息,请参阅 [Hyper-V 安装](https://docs.microsoft.com/en-us/previous-versions/windows/it-pro/windows-server-2008-R2-and-2008/ee344837(v=ws.10)?redirectedFrom=MSDN)(微软随时可能会更改确切位置)。
- 下载 VPX 安装文件。如果您没有 My Citrix 帐户,请访问位于的主页 http://www.mycitrix.com,单击 新用户链接,然后按照说明创建新的 My Citrix 帐户。
下载 SD-WAN VPX 安装文件
- 在 Web 浏览器中,转到 http://www.citrix.com/ 并单击 我的 Citrix。
- 键入用户名和密码。
- 单击下载。
- 在 按产品搜索下载内容中,选择 NetScaler SD-WAN。
- 在 虚拟设备下,选择并下载所需的 SD-WAN VPX 分发。
- 将压缩文件复制到服务器中。
在 SD-WAN VPX 上配置虚拟网卡
- 以 管理员身份登录 Windows Server,可以通过键盘或 VGA 控制台,或者通过计划用于管理虚拟设备的网卡(而不是用于加速桥接的端口之一)登录 Windows Server。
- 若要启动 Hyper-V 管理器,请单击 “ 开始”,指向 “ 管理工具”,然后单击 “ Hyper-V 管理器”。
- 在导航窗格中的 Hyper-V 管理器下,选择要在其上安装 SD-WAN VPX 的服务器。
- 在 “ 操作 ” 菜单上,单击 “ 虚拟网络管理器…”
- 在 虚拟网络管理器 窗口的导航窗格中的 虚拟网络下,单击 新建虚拟网络。
- 选择 “ 外部 ” 作为虚拟网络的类型,然后单击 “ 添加”。
- 将新虚拟网络命名为 apA Network 1,然后选择要将其映射到的物理网卡。
- 单击 “ 确定” 以应用更改。
- “ 应用网络更改 ” 弹出窗口会显示一条警告,指出挂起的更改可能会中断网络连接。单击是。
- 对第二个加速桥接端口重复步骤 5—9。将其命名为 apA Network 2,然后将其连接到其他物理端口。
- 单击 “ 应用 ” 以应用网络更改。
使用 Hyper-V 管理器在微软服务器上安装 SD-WAN VPX
在微软服务器上启用 Hyper-V 角色并提取 VPX 文件后,您可以使用 Hyper-V 管理器安装 SD-WAN VPX。导入虚拟机后,必须通过将虚拟网卡与 Hyper-V 创建的虚拟网络关联来配置虚拟网卡。根据您使用的 Microsoft 服务器,请参阅以下链接中的过程以完成安装。
- 微软服务器 2008 R2
- Microsoft Server 2012
-
2012 年和 2016 年微软服务器
注意
-
从 10.2.6 和 11.0.3 版本起,在置备任何 SD-WAN 设备或部署新的 SD-WAN SE VPX 时,必须更改默认管理员用户帐户密码。同时使用 CLI 和 UI 强制执行此更改。
-
系统维护帐户-CBVWSSH,用于开发和调试,没有外部登录权限。只能通过常规管理用户的 CLI 会话访问该账户。
-
使用虚拟硬盘文件在 Microsoft Hyper-V 平台上创建虚拟机
您需要下载 SD-WAN Hyper-V 安装文件:
- 在 Web 浏览器中,转到 http://www.citrix.com/ 并单击 我的 Citrix。
- 键入用户名和密码。
- 单击下载。
- 在 按产品搜索下载内容中,选择 Citrix SD-WAN。
- 在 虚拟设备下,选择并下载所需的 SD-WAN Hyper-V 发行版。
- 将压缩文件复制到服务器并解压缩。
要使用 Hyper-V 管理器创建新虚拟机,请执行以下操作:
- 打开 SD-WAN Hyper-V 安装文件,然后选择 虚拟硬盘 文件夹。
- 复制硬盘映像并将其粘贴到Hyper-V安装文件之外新创建的文件夹中。
- 打开 Hyper-V 管理器 > 选择 Hyper-V ID 右键单击,然后选择 新建 > 虚拟机。
-
虚拟机向导 打开,单击 下一步。
-
提供名称,您还可以指定虚拟机的位置。选中该复选框可提供存储虚拟机的其他位置。单击下一步。
-
选择虚拟机的层代,然后单击 下一步。
-
指定要分配给虚拟机的内存量,然后单击 下一步。
-
从下拉列表中选择一个连接,然后单击 下一步。此处选择的连接用于管理端口。
-
要连接 VHD,请选择 使用现有虚拟硬盘 单选按钮,浏览并从提取的 zip 文件中选择 VHD 文件,然后单击 下一步。虚拟硬盘可以在以下位置找到:
> ctx-sdw-se-vpx > 虚拟硬盘<extracted_zip_file location>
-
验证 摘要 页面上的详细信息,然后单击 完成 以完成虚拟机的创建。
默认情况下,虚拟机处于 关闭 状态。到目前为止创建的虚拟机只有 1 个接口和 1 个内核,我们必须增加核心数量并再添加 2 个接口才能使 SD-WAN 正常工作。请执行以下步骤:
- 验证您创建的虚拟设备是否列在 “ 虚拟机” 下。
- 右键单击虚拟机,然后单击 设置。
- 在 “设置 ” 窗口的导航窗格中的 “硬件” 下,选择列表中的第一个网络适配器。
- 在 网络 下拉菜单中,选择 apA1 网络。这是 apA1 的局域网接口。
- 确保选中 “启用 MAC 地址欺骗” 复选框。如果不是,请选择它并应用更改。
- 在 “设置 ” 窗口的导航窗格中的 “硬件” 下,选择列表中的第二个网络适配器。重复步骤 10 和步骤 11,并将适配器分配给 apA2 网络。这是 apA2 的 WAN 接口。重要:不要为两个网络适配器配置同一个网络。错误的配置会导致数据包循环,从而导致网络中断。
- 增加虚拟 CPU 核心数。
- 在 “设置” 窗口导航窗格中,选择 “ 处理器”。
- 将 虚拟处理器数量 增加到至少 4 个。
- 单击应用。
- (可选)更改虚拟硬盘大小:
- 在 “设置” 窗口导航窗格的 “IDE 控制器 0” 下,选择 “ 硬盘驱动器”。
- 单击编辑。
- 按照 “编辑虚拟硬盘向导” 中的步骤,使用向导中的 “展开” 选项将分配增加到支持的大小之一。
- 或者,更改内存大小。
- 在 “设置” 窗口的导航窗格中的 “ 硬件” 下,选择 “ 内存”。
- 通过将内存调整为支持的大小之一来分配 RAM 空间。
- 单击 OK(确定)。
- 右键单击并选择 开始。一旦状态更改为 Running( 正在运行),您的虚拟机现在就可以使用了。